Реферат:
Magnetic properties, including magneto-optical Faraday Effect (FE), have been investigated in potassium-aluminum-boron glasses doped with iron and manganese oxides. The formation of magnetic nanoparticles has been proved using high resoln. electron microscopy. A wide variety of particle size, shape, structure, and distribution in the matrix has been obsd. depending on the technol. conditions. The narrow region of conditions has been established providing formation of almost ideal manganese ferrite single crystals of about 40 nm size distributed rather homogeneously in the matrix. Therefore, the glasses can be considered as a nano-composite material. Thanks to the low concn. of paramagnetic elements, the glasses kept the optical transparency and demonstrated high FE in the IR and a part of the visible spectral regions, thus making it possible to develop a new magneto-optical material for the 1.0-1.5 μm spectral region.
